Groundwater flooding in the Bourne Valley - The Winterbournes

Message issued at 10:57am, Friday 3rd April

Warning no longer in force

Groundwater levels have been falling steadily. We do not expect further flooding and the flood warning has been removed.  
Rivers and streams remain full due to high groundwater levels and will react rapidly to further rainfall. The flood warning has been removed but due to the high groundwater we still have a Flood Alert in force covering Salisbury Plain.  
We will continue to monitor the situation and will issue further alerts or warnings if necessary.   
Septic tanks may need emptying as soakaways may not work for some time. You are advised to take the opportunity to check any pumps are in good working order and that stocks of sandbags are replenished.

Area covered by this alert location

The area bounded in blue on the map shows the area covered by flood alerts and warnings for Groundwater flooding in the Bourne Valley - The Winterbournes.

Note: the area shown on the map is the area covered by flood alerts and warnings. It is not a live map of current flooding. The area covered broadly equates to the area where the risk of flooding in any year is greater than 1% (the "hundred year" flood risk).
